News Release: WASHINGTON -- CDI Corporation has agreed to pay the United States $1.95 million to resolve allegations in a lawsuit brought under the False Claims Act that CDI wrongfully charged labor costs to work orders under military aircraft engine contracts for The General Electric Company (GE), the Justice Department announced today. According to the government’s allegations, the work for which the military was charged was not actually performed.

News Release: WASHINGTON – On Nov. 23, 2010, Judge Thomas L. Ludington, of the U.S. District Court for the Eastern District of Michigan, approved a settlement of Saginaw Chippewa Indian Tribe of Michigan and United States v. Granholm, et al. The settlement declares the entire Isabella Reservation to be Indian Country, resolving longstanding disputes over the boundaries and existence of the Isabella Reservation in south central Michigan.
